Heinz To post a track, do the following: Run the mission and when you have replicated the issue just hit 'Esc' and you will be taken to the debrief screen. On the debrief screen there is a tab that allows you to save the track named 'Save Track'. Click on 'Save Track' and follow the prompts to save the track which will be saved in your Saved Games/DCS...../Tracks folder. Once the track is saved, navigate to the Main screen and hit the 'Replay' tab. Select your track to view and just confirm that the track has saved and is indeed playing back correctly and illustrating the problem as you experienced it in-mission. If you are satisfied, exit SIM and post a reply to this thread. When doing so, you will notice a paperclip icon for attachments in the top toolbar. Click on the paperclip and a new window (manage attachments) will pop up. Hit the 'Choose file' tab on the left and navigate to the location of your track file and hit open. Thereafter hit the 'Upload' tab and the track will upload. Once done, click on the paperclip icon again and the forums will automatically insert the track link for you in your text. 159th_Viper Posted November 14, 2014 Posted November 14, 2014 (edited) Morning managed it please see the attached track file with the problem Ta for the track :) Had a look and your problem is that you are waiting too long to rotate, thus damaging your gear. Also, clear the ground properly before retracting your gear. At the weight you were in that track (light) you can start pulling back on the stick at 240km/h and lift off at approx 260km/h. Wait until you are well clear of the runway and retract your gear. See your enclosed track where I took control and flew the take-off as an example. Dr_Arrow Posted November 14, 2014 Posted November 14, 2014 For RL Su-25 it is suggested to start rotation at 160-180 km/h at nominal load by pulling the stick from 1/2 to 2/3 range with nominal load, with full load the rotation should be done at 200-220 km/h. The front wheel should lift at 190 - 240 km/h. This is perfectly replicable in the sim and shows how good the flight model is :thumbup: . For Su-25T the speeds increase by some 10-20 km/h. Full flaps should always be used during take-off. :pilotfly:
